What Are Wooden Shipping Pallets?
Wooden shipping pallets are flat structures made from wood, mostly used to stack, store, and transportation items. They facilitate the motion of heavy items effectively through making use of forklifts and pallet jacks. Generally measuring 48 inches by 40 inches, the most typical size in the United States is understood as the "GMA pallet."

Wooden pallets offer an affordable service for shipping goods. They are relatively inexpensive to produce, readily available, and tear down for simple storage and transport. This efficiency causes decreased logistics costs, benefiting both producers and customers.
2. Strength and Durability
Wooden pallets boast high load capacities. Depending on the wood type and design, they can support heavy loads of as much as 2,500 pounds. This makes them suitable for many industries, including automotive, retail, and food services.

Kinds Of Wooden Shipping Pallets1. Block Pallets
Block pallets are defined by their block style, which enables simpler movement on all sides. They are robust and perfect for heavy loads.
2. Stringer Pallets
Stringer pallets include three parallel boards, or stringers, to support deckboards. They are lighter than block pallets and are usually less costly, making them appropriate for less requiring applications.
3. Double-Face Pallets
These pallets have deckboards on both sides and can be turned over for added toughness. This double-faced style enables higher energy and load circulation.
4. One-Way Pallets
Designed for single-use, one-way pallets are often cheaper and lighter, catering to shipping needs without the intent of returning them.

The production of wooden pallets involves a number of crucial steps:

Sourcing Raw Material:
Timber is sourced from sustainable forests or reclaimed wood, which is more ecologically friendly.
Cutting and Processing:
Logs are cut into boards, which are then dried and dealt with to prevent bugs and decay.
Assembly:
The pallet is assembled based on the picked design, utilizing nails or screws for stability.
Quality assurance:
Finished pallets undergo extensive quality checks to guarantee they satisfy market standards.
Shipping:

The length of time do wooden pallets last?The lifespan of a wooden pallet can vary considerably based on usage and ecological elements, but they typically last between 3-10 years if appropriately maintained.2. Can wooden pallets be recycled?Yes, wooden pallets can be recycled. They can be developed into new pallets, mulch, or used in various crafts.3. Just how much weight can a basic wooden pallet bring?A standard wooden pallet can generally carry a load of approximately 2,500 pounds, depending on the design and the type of wood used.4. Are wooden pallets safe for food and state usage?Yes, but it's essential to make sure that the pallets are marked as food-grade. These pallets are treated to be totally free from damaging chemicals.5. What are the distinctions in between treated and without treatment pallets?Dealt with pallets undergo a procedure to eradicate pests and fungis, typically utilizing heat or chemicals. Neglected pallets may harbor pests and may not appropriate for food application.
